Mr. Mayor, don’t dabble in issues beyond your control

-

Mayor Gregor Robertson is playing to his fan base. He always seems to fail to look beyond the surface of the issue.

His favoured nation of bicycle activists would struggle without the petroleum industry. The rubbers, plastics, metals, paints, manufactur­ing equipment and distributi­on chains would all disappear or become extremely expensive and prohibitiv­e to produce if the oil stopped flowing. Most of his activist followers would no longer have work because more than likely their employer or business depends on the petroleum industry directly or indirectly.

To the best of my recollecti­on, from social studies and political science, a municipal government’s legislativ­e duties don’t fall into national resources management. Vancouver, more than likely, doesn’t even have the jurisdicti­on to enforce any legislatio­n on our federal waterways.

Mr. Robertson, please be a municipal mayor, not an MP or even an MLA. Please stop wasting our municipal tax dollars on agendas that suit your personal activist agenda.

Ken Garrett, Vancouver
